When choosing a front door with windows, house owners are confronted with numerous choices. Below is a list of the most typical types:
Full Lite Doors: These doors consist practically entirely of glass and offer maximum natural light. They typically feature decorative glass designs.
Half Lite Doors: These doors have windows that use up the upper half of the door, enabling light while preserving some privacy at the bottom.
Sidelite Doors: These options integrate vertical sidelights on one or both sides of the door, offering extra light and boosting the entry's general look.
Transom Windows: Positioned above the door, transom windows add height and elegance to the entryway, further enhancing light.
Glazed Panels: Some doors include decorative glass panels that can be tailored to match the home's design, providing both appeal and personal privacy.

Expense Considerations
The expense of front doors with windows can differ significantly depending on elements such as products, glass type, and producer. Below is a breakdown of typical products and their associated expenses:
MaterialApproximated Cost (GBP)Fiberglass₤ 1,200 - ₤ 3,000Wood₤ 1,000 - ₤ 5,000Steel₤ 800 - ₤ 2,500Vinyl₤ 600 - ₤ 1,200Aluminum₤ 1,000 - ₤ 3,000
The total cost might likewise include installation charges, which can range from ₤ 300 to ₤ 1,500 depending on the intricacy of the job and the contractor's rates.
